Your new role This is an opportunity to join Uniting as Financial Controller and lead the organisation's financial accounting function. Reporting to the Chief Financial Officer, you'll provide strategic leadership across financial reporting, statutory compliance, treasury, controls and finance systems while ensuring financial integrity across a large and complex organisation. You'll lead a capable team, strengthen financial governance and play a key role in supporting organisational sustainability through robust reporting, risk management and continuous improvement initiatives.
Your Impact Will Include
- Leading statutory reporting, taxation compliance and annual financial statements.
- Ensuring strong financial controls, governance and audit outcomes.
- Providing accurate and timely financial reporting to Executive and Board stakeholders.
- Driving finance systems optimisation, automation and process improvement initiatives.
- Supporting long-term financial sustainability through effective cash flow, treasury and balance sheet management.
- Building and developing a high-performing finance team through coaching and leadership.

Your Skills And Experience You're an experienced finance leader with deep technical expertise and a passion for building high-performing teams while driving continuous improvement. You Will Bring With You
- CPA, CA or equivalent professional accounting qualification.
- Extensive experience in senior financial accounting leadership roles.
- Strong knowledge of accounting standards, statutory reporting and compliance.
- Demonstrated experience establishing and maintaining robust financial controls.
- Proven ability to lead teams and drive finance process and systems improvements.
